Emerald
Emerald is a precious gemstone known for its rich green color. It symbolizes rebirth and love and is believed to have healing properties. It is also associated with good fortune, making it an ideal stone for people born in May.
Interestingly, the fact that emeralds are twenty times rarer than diamonds appeals to many people. Considering the demand, high-end brands utilized them in their jewelry, producing pieces that blend superstition with modern designs.

Agate
Agate is a mesmerizing gemstone and has captured people's attention for centuries. It comes in a wide range of colors and patterns, from warm earth tones to vibrant blue, green, and pink hues. Some agates are translucent, allowing light to pass through and creating a stunning effect.
Composed of chalcedony and quartz as main components, agate is unique, with its distinct and appealing combination of colors and patterns that make it a genuine work of natural art.

Origin of Emerald & Agate
The origin of the name “emerald” is the Old French word “Esmeralda,” which means "green stone." Most emeralds mined today originate from deposits in Africa and South America, where they can reach up to 180,000 carats in weight.
Emeralds are predominantly discovered in Colombia, Zambia, Brazil, and Zimbabwe. Colombia is renowned for producing some of the world's finest emeralds. However, in addition to these countries, emeralds are also mined in Afghanistan, Pakistan, Russia, and Madagascar.
On the other hand, the name “agate” comes from the Achates River in Sicily, where it was believed to have been mined first over three thousand years ago. Agate gemstones are exquisite when polished into cabochons for jewelry, but they can be large and are frequently sold as decorative slabs for display.
Many of Brazil's agates come from the Rio Grande do Sul region, one of the world's largest producers of stunning gemstones. Agates from Brazil are renowned for their vibrant hues and distinctive banding patterns.
Symbolism Behind These Birthstones
Emerald and agate are two precious gemstones that have played important roles in human history, with their significance extending far beyond their beauty and rarity. Emeralds have been valued for their beauty and symbolism for thousands of years. Ancient Egypt considered them a symbol of rebirth and the goddess Isis.
Cleopatra was known to have a passion for emeralds; it is said that she adorned herself with gemstones to enhance her beauty and allure. In medieval Europe, emeralds were believed to have healing properties and were used to treat several ailments, from eye diseases to epilepsy.
Agate follows suit in having a rich history of cultural and spiritual significance. In ancient Greece, it was considered to bring good luck and protect against danger. The philosopher Pliny the Elder wrote about agate in his Natural History, noting that it could miraculously cure insomnia and promote pleasant dreams. In medieval Europe, agate was considered the primary source to protect against witchcraft and demonic possession.
